French window replacement services involve removing old or damaged French-style windows and installing new units that match the style and function of the original design. These services typically include measuring the existing openings, selecting appropriate window styles, and ensuring proper installation for optimal performance. Homeowners can choose from various frame materials and glass options to improve both the appearance and functionality of their windows. Professional contractors focus on precise fitting to help ensure that the new windows operate smoothly and enhance the overall aesthetic of the property.

This service is particularly helpful for addressing common problems such as drafts, difficulty opening or closing windows, or visible damage like cracks and warping. Over time, windows can become less energy-efficient, leading to increased heating and cooling costs. French window replacement can improve insulation and reduce energy bills while also enhancing security. Additionally, replacing outdated or broken windows can prevent further damage and protect the interior of the home from weather elements, ensuring a safer, more comfortable living environment.

The overview below groups typical French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Fremont, NE.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or French window repairs or replacements in Fremont, NE often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on window size and materials used.

Standard Replacement - Replacing existing French windows with new models usually costs between $1,200 and $3,000. Most projects in this category are straightforward and stay within this typical range.

Larger or Custom Projects - Larger, more complex French window replacements can reach $4,000 to $6,000 or more, especially for custom designs or high-end materials. Fewer projects push into this higher tier, but they are common for premium upgrades.

Full Home Installation - Entire home window replacement involving multiple French windows generally ranges from $10,000 to $20,000+ and varies based on the number of windows and property size. Many such projects are customized, influencing the final cost.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are French window replacements? French window replacements involve swapping out existing windows with new units designed to enhance aesthetics and functionality, often featuring multiple glass panes and elegant frames.

How do I choose the right style of French windows? Local contractors can help assess your space and preferences to recommend styles that complement your home’s architecture and meet practical needs.

Are there different materials available for French window frames? Yes, options typically include wood, vinyl, and aluminum, each offering different benefits in terms of durability, maintenance, and appearance.

What should I consider when replacing French windows? Factors such as energy efficiency, security features, and compatibility with existing openings are important considerations that local service providers can assist with.

Can French window replacement improve my home's curb appeal? Replacing worn or outdated French windows can enhance your home's exterior appearance, adding style and value to your property.
